Online literature writers 'income statistics

The income of online literature writers showed a big difference. From the perspective of the top writers, in 2022, there were more than 100 online writers with an annual income of more than 10 million yuan, and even five online writers with an annual income of more than 100 million yuan. For example, the royalties of the Tang family's Third Young Master's "Douluo Continent" exceeded 100 million yuan, Tian Can Tudou earned nearly 20 million yuan from "Battle Through the Sky", and Maoni (the author of "Celebrating Years") had an annual income of more than 100 million yuan. In 2023, there was also a senior year student from the 2000s, Ji Yue, who achieved an annual income of one million yuan with the help of "Mystic Mirror Immortal Clan." In the 2023 online literature role model list of "Twelve Heavenly Kings," some authors had a higher average order volume. For example,"Where Did I Go Wrong" was estimated to have an average order volume of about 100,000 yuan, and "The Whitest Crow" was estimated to have an average order volume of about 82,000 yuan. The higher the average order volume, the higher the income. If the average order volume was 30,000 yuan, the annual income could reach 1.2 million yuan, and the average order volume of 50,000 yuan could reach 2 million yuan. According to industry insiders 'estimates, nearly 80% of the writers on the list were born in the 1990s. If they included copyright fees and the platform's "full-time allowance," their income would be even higher. For web authors in the middle tier, if they had an average of 3,000 yuan, their monthly income could exceed 10,000 yuan, and if they had an average of 500 yuan, their monthly income would be 3,000 yuan. However, in the web novel industry, the bottom tier authors were relatively large. There was a saying that out of 100 web writers, at least 90 would not have any income, and out of the remaining 10, only one would be able to earn an enviable amount of wealth. The bottom tier web writers were struggling to survive, and some even earned 3 yuan a month.
